When the immune system improperly targets the body's own molecules, it leads to autoimmune diseases. In these conditions, the immune system mistakenly identifies self-tissues as foreign and attacks them, resulting in inflammation and damage. Examples include conditions like rheumatoid Arthritis, lupus, and type 1 Diabetes. This dysregulation can significantly impair organ function and overall health.
